Output 86c3503bbd2701eec1f3f132561b4be06e4f0c9dee37b09543fe87ca4b1aab74:0

value
1726283
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6afc51ae3dc1d9ca2cdd76573e69d477ca456f27 OP_EQUAL
address
3BShpK9jhMmoaHBpCVieo6tyKaaC2BdCsd
transaction
86c3503bbd2701eec1f3f132561b4be06e4f0c9dee37b09543fe87ca4b1aab74
confirmations
240415
spent
true